How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Tarzana?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Tarzana Studio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$1,910 | $1,175 | $3,203 |
| Tarzana 1 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,307 | $1,545 | $4,125 |
| Tarzana 2 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$3,020 | $1,195 | $5,720 |
| Tarzana 3 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$3,979 | $2,995 | $5,847 |
| Tarzana 4 Bedroom Apartments with Washer/Dryer | $2,577 | $1,595 | $5,750 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Tarzana Apartments with Washer/Dryer
What is the Cheapest Washer/Dryer apartment in Tarzana?
Currently the most affordable Apartment in Tarzana with Washer/Dryer is at 16663 Victory Blvd, Unit Victory listed at $2,300.
How much is the average rent for Tarzana Apartments with Washer/Dryer?
The average rent for a Apartment in Tarzana with Washer/Dryer is $3,511.
What is the largest Tarzana Apartment for rent with Washer/Dryer?
Today's Apartment with Washer/Dryer and the most square footage in Tarzana is a 1,726 square feet unit starting from $2,717 at The Q De Soto.
What is the average size for Tarzana Apartments for rent with Washer/Dryer?
The average size for a rental with Washer/Dryer in Tarzana is currently at 668 sq ft.
